Output 96bfaabe024be176b2a7b33c5bd9a6728ffc1f96f2e34b9eb79ec61ad23eedff:1

value
16974600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b2afbc407c53aa27c6b542e8970d18418fefa1 OP_EQUAL
address
3DWo9eG1MGNb5rUY2LoAq3tsBQw4iw6Xgq
transaction
96bfaabe024be176b2a7b33c5bd9a6728ffc1f96f2e34b9eb79ec61ad23eedff
spent
true